COMMERCIAL ROOFING SYSTEMS WE SERVICE


Commercial Roofing Systems We Work With Flat and low-slope commercial roofs are commonly built with layered membrane systems designed to manage water, thermal movement, and long-term weather exposure. Many buildings in Minnesota originally used built-up roofing systems that have since transitioned to newer single-ply membranes as buildings age and roofing technologies evolve.


We evaluate existing roof systems and recommend responsible repair, restoration, or replacement solutions based on building conditions and long-term performance.

Roof systems we commonly work with include:

EPDM rubber roofing

TPO single-ply roofing systems

 Modified bitumen roofing 

 Ballasted EPDM roof systems

Metal commercial roofing systems

Flat and low-slope roof assemblies 

Built-Up Roof Systems Many older commercial buildings in Minnesota were originally constructed with built-up roofing systems (BUR) using multiple asphalt layers and gravel surfacing.



While new BUR installations are less common today, these roofs can often be repaired, resurfaced, or transitioned to modern single-ply systems when replacement becomes necessary.



Our role is to evaluate the existing system and recommend the most practical path forward for the building.

 COMMERCIAL ROOFING FAQs 


  • How long do commercial roofs typically last?

    Depending on system type and maintenance, many commercial roofs last 20–30 years.

  • Can commercial roofs be repaired instead of replaced?

    In some cases repairs or restoration can extend roof life. Each building is evaluated 

    individually. 

  • Do you work with building owners planning renovations?

    Yes. Roofing work often coincides with broader building improvements.
